Transaction c43e28ccb94c5610b23fa238ae24ceac2e377c8f6f39584c5d808f1a72a4144e
1 Input
1 Output
-
c43e28ccb94c5610b23fa238ae24ceac2e377c8f6f39584c5d808f1a72a4144e:0
- value
- 400572
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d113440da5593ca9186ede845fcbdd663158b3f6 OP_EQUAL
- address
- 3LkWEFSpWN971VtV7ZoYZ7SktWSMkiXrA6